C-24.2, r. 46 - Ministerial Order concerning the use of three-wheeled motorcycles

In order to operate a three-wheeled motorcycle, a person must hold a class 5 driver’s licence bearing an endorsement indicating that the Société de l’assurance automobile du Québec authorizes the licence holder to drive that type of motorcycle or the person must hold a class 6A driver’s licence, probationary licence or learner’s licence.
The requirement of an endorsement does not apply to a person during the period the person is enrolled in a driving course, approved by the Société, to operate a three-wheeled motorcycle. A class 5 driver’s licence authorizes the operation of that type of motorcycle notwithstanding the provisions of sections 28 and 28.7 to 28.10 of the Regulation respecting licences (chapter C-24.2, r. 34).
A person who contravenes the first paragraph is guilty of an offence and is liable to a fine of $300 to $360.
M.O. 2010-03, s. 2.
